The XGworks Music Sequencer software application is a
powerful all-in-one “DTM” Desktop Music composing, editing
and mixing system for Windows95. XGworks is especially suited
for the CS2x.

When you start up XGworks, you’ll be greeted by an Application
Window from which you can access a variety of tools for
recording and precise editing of your music.

In XGworks the Track View Window is the central point for song
creation. There are many other tools you can used to construct
your composition.

• The Piano Roll Window and the Drum Window let you edit

MIDI notes graphically.

• The Staff Window displays the notes like sheet music.

• The List Window and the Master Track Window show the data

for each MIDI event.

• The Mixer Window gives you the capability to control many

different functions in realtime while playing back your song.

• The XG Editor Window lets you edit the parameters for the

CS2x.

Every window has many functions which make operation
intuitive and precise, while boosting your productivity and even
having more fun!

1. Set the CS2x MIDI Performance receive

channels.

Using Utility mode, set the CS2x MIDI Receive Channel for the
Performance (Part 1 = “A”), as well as Parts 5 ~ 16 (page 63), as
the situation merits.

n

To select the Layer (“A”) or Part (“5 ~ 16”) which you want to
assign a MIDI channel to, use the PART/LAYER [-]/[+]
buttons.

n

If the Performance and another Part are set to the same MIDI
receive channel number, then both timbres will play
simultaneously. Keep this in mind as you set up your Parts, so
that none will unintentionally play the wrong Part data.

n

When using the CS2x as the MIDI master keyboard device
for MIDI data input, you determine which channel the CS2x
is transmitting on using the Utility mode TRANS CH
parameter (page 63).

2. Set the MIDI transmit channel for each

Part track in XGworks.

The Track View Window lets you confirm the MIDI channels for
each CS2x Part using the “Ch.” column.
